Why Your Outdoor Keychain Matters

Your everyday carry (EDC) changes when you step onto a trail. You need items that are lightweight, weather-resistant, and easy to access. A bulky keychain can snag on branches or jingle annoyingly, while a poorly made clip can fail and send your keys into a ravine. That's why investing in a durable keychain setup is essential for any outdoor enthusiast.

A good outdoor keychain should include a strong clip, a small light or whistle, and perhaps a mini multi-tool. But it's also about organization. Keeping your keys, a chapstick, and a tiny tool all on one ring can become cluttered. That's where specialized holders and clips come in—they allow you to attach and detach items quickly without fumbling.

  • Consider using a locking carabiner-style clip for extra security on bumpy trails.

How to Organize Your Outdoor Keychain for Maximum Efficiency

Organization is key to a functional outdoor keychain. Start with a main ring or carabiner. Attach your most-used items—like a flashlight or multi-tool—on a quick-release clip so you can detach them without removing the whole keychain. Use smaller rings for keys and less frequently used items.

A wristlet keychain can also be helpful for outdoor activities. It allows you to wrap the strap around your wrist, keeping your keys secure while you climb or scramble. Durability and Weather Resistance: What to Look For

Outdoor keychain accessories face rain, mud, dust, and extreme temperatures. Look for materials like stainless steel, anodized aluminum, or high-grade nylon. Avoid cheap plastic that can crack in cold weather. Clips should have a secure locking mechanism—spring-loaded gates are common but can wear out; a screw-lock or twist-lock carabiner is more reliable for heavy use.

Multi-Tool Keychains: Combining Utility and Portability

A multi-tool keychain can replace several standalone items. Look for one that includes a blade, scissors, file, and screwdriver. Some even come with a built-in whistle or fire starter for emergencies. The key is balance: you want enough tools to be useful, but not so many that the keychain becomes heavy or bulky.

For example, a compact multi-tool like a Swiss Army Knife or a Leatherman Squirt fits nicely on a keychain. You can attach it via a quick-release clip so you can use it without detaching everything.
